A dental emergency a bitten tongue or knocked-out tooth can be stressful to anyone, whether for yourself or a child. Taking quick action will reduce further dental damage and prevent costly dental restoration. The best approach is to stay calm, apply a cold compress to reduce swelling, and contact us.
